Harman Kardon's jaw-dropping bullet-proof glass PC speakers

The ultimate PC speakers

Just came across this hot little number on Amazon: a set of Harman Kardon PC speakers made out of glass. They don't appear to be available quite yet, but Amazon is taking pre-orders at $999.99.

Harman's made other clear speakers in the past, including the well-received SoundSticks II system, but these are the first to use glass--and the GLA-55s really make a statement. From some angles they have a gem-like quality, from others--namely in profile--they look almost alien in nature.

While these speakers are obviously about design, Harman's also touting the GLA-55s' "impeccable" sound quality. In fact, Harman claims it's "arguably the best 2.0 speaker system ever engineered" with numerous proprietary technologies that empower the speakers to create "clear and accurate high-impact sound with a large soundstage."

Whether glass is the best material from which to fashion speakers is debatable, but Harman says its glass enclosure material is "the same as what is used in bulletproof glass." The material is put through an "annealing" process, which "includes baking each enclosure at 80 degree C for 4 hours."

The company adds: "This process provides increased dimensional stability by realigning the molecular structure of the enclosure material. To further enhance performance, the GLA-55's enclosure has a variable wall thickness which creates a stiff and resonance free enclosure. The net result of the annealing process and variable wall thickness enclosure is increased bass performance and a reduction in unwanted distortions and resonances."
